WiFikommunikation
WiFikommunikation refers to the use of Wi-Fi technology for communication. Wi-Fi, standardized by the IEEE 802.11 family of protocols, allows electronic devices to connect to a network, primarily the internet, wirelessly. This wireless local area networking (WLAN) technology enables devices such as laptops, smartphones, tablets, and smart home devices to exchange data over short distances.
